The 400+ is 300W at best. The 400 with 6x6550 is about 300, the 400 with 6x6l6 is only around 150. The 400 originally came with 6550s but a lot of the older ones have 6l6s for some reason. You just can't get more than 25 clean watts out of a 6l6...

 

 

BUT......

 

 

The 400/400+ is a monster. They're great sounding, LOUD amps, so I don't know why Mesa uses misleading numbers for them. The amps speak for themselves. Any 300W tube amp should be loud enough for any situation. :D

i just checked my mesa and it say 600 but thats gotta be off. Its an 82 also

 

 

600W would be the maximum amount of power it can draw out of the wall, which is actually a god indication that the amp can actually do around 300W output power. Class AB amplifiers are typically around 50% efficient.
